What system is best for Elder Scrolls Online?

PC RECOMMENDED SYSTEM REQUIREMENTS
  • Operating System: Windows 7/Windows 8.1 64-bit.
  • Processor: Intel® Core™ i5 2300 or AMD FX4350.
  • System RAM: 8GB.
  • Hard Disk Space: 95GB free HDD space.
  • GPU: Direct X 11.0 compliant video card with 2GB of RAM (NVIDIA® GeForce® GTX 750 or AMD Radeon™ HD 7850) or higher.

Is ESO the same on console and PC?

While only a single ESO account is needed, characters and progress through the game are not shared between platforms. Additionally, Xbox, PlayStation, and PC/Mac/Stadia all have their own North American and European megaservers separate from eachother. Players cannot play with those playing on different platforms.

Can you transfer characters from console to PC ESO?

It is not possible for Customer Support, to transfer characters, gear, gold, crowns or items, between different accounts, servers, or platforms. We have not built, and do not plan to build, the capability to move individual characters from platform to platform.

Can I play ESO on PC without a subscription?

The only requirements for PC/Mac players is a copy of the game, an internet connection, and a valid game account. For console players, an active Xbox Live Gold or PlayStation Plus membership is also required.

Is ESO better on Steam?

Is there any difference between purchasing The Elder Scrolls Online from the ESO store website or from Steam? The game content of The Elder Scrolls Online is the same regardless of where it is purchased. However, Steam Achievements and trading cards can only be unlocked by players who bought the game through Steam.

How many years is ESO before Skyrim?

The Elder Scrolls Online takes place during the Age of Heroes, 1,000 years before the events of The Elder Scrolls V: Skyrim.

Is there a monthly fee for ESO?

There is no subscription fee to play The Elder Scrolls Online. The only requirement to play is a copy of the game, an internet connection, an active Xbox Live Gold or PlayStation Plus membership, and a valid game account. ESO Plus is an optional premium membership offered to players of The Elder Scrolls Online.
